How it's used

Refers specifically to the seven major continental landmasses in a geographical context. While it shares the same character with the suffix for islands like 長洲, the pronunciation and meaning are distinct in those cases. It is almost exclusively used in formal or educational discussions about geography.

Common mistake

Do not confuse this with 島, which refers to a smaller island surrounded by water. Learners sometimes mistakenly use 洲 for any landmass, but it is reserved for the seven major continents.
